Output 6a866ca139b0f60f32913dddc58840d108804c2129caea90edb043e745b797ce:2

value
24512941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c19e16a118b5edc01b2c3c5f4e089bb23d5b21a OP_EQUAL
address
MLfwqVmb4t2qPWemCc8U5FDuMYafcUy1QR
transaction
6a866ca139b0f60f32913dddc58840d108804c2129caea90edb043e745b797ce
spent
true